Speaker Berri postpones election session until February 18

Speaker Nabih Berri postponed on Wednesday a parliamentary session tasked to elect a new president until February 18 due to lack of quorum.

The 18th session was adjourned over ongoing disputes between the rival political parties on a consensual presidential candidate.

Free Patriotic Movement leader MP Michel Aoun is still the candidate of the March 8 camp in the face of Lebanese Forces leader Samir Geagea, the candidate of the March 14 forces.

Disputes between the two officials had led to a lack of quorum in the previous electoral sessions, amid a boycott by the FPM MPs and Hezbollah.

Lebanon has been plunged into a presidential vacuum since president Michel Sleiman's mandate ended on May 25.
